Output eaa29407cf660d3e3e55e5cbb22fe2508e6d323a8cb9701adb94deacdc527837:0

value
97867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8373a93883255dba1f1f8dbecb5ed56434fbec43 OP_EQUAL
address
3Dg4zwb7ty18bF6eYRCgEfowbyVEAUCyvX
transaction
eaa29407cf660d3e3e55e5cbb22fe2508e6d323a8cb9701adb94deacdc527837
confirmations
282818
spent
true